National Salvation Front (NAS) Respond to Accusation From SPLMA-IO and SSPDF


"All these accusations that they are making are baseless and do not have any sense. They are in a panic because the revitalized peace agreement they signed is not moving forward. The above statement was uttered by the (NAS) National Salvation Front spokesperson Mr Suba Samuel.
The statement was as a response to the allegation aim at (NAS) National Salvation Front by both the SPLMA-IO and the SSPDF claiming that they are responsible for the attacks on civilians in various parts of the Greater Equatoria Region.
The (NAS) National Salvation Front Spokesperson further reiterated that SPLMA-IO and SSPDF are planning a major joint offensive against the National Salvation Front (NAS) in Greater Equatoria Region.
The spokesperson was being interviewed by the eye Radio and he told eye radio that " “They wanted the loopholes to justify that we are the peace spoilers, but the fact is that the agreement has gone wrong and they not putting funds,  and they wanted to use somebody to express their doubts for which the agreement is failed.”
The (NAS) National Salvation Front, is a militant group in South Sudan who are fighting against the government specifically in the Eastern Equatoria Region or the Equatoria Regions at large.
The group is led by General Thomas Cyrilo Swaka who was a former general and senior leader within the South Sudan military. In 2017 General Cyrilo resigned from his position to initiate an opposition movement. That was how (NAS) was born.
The government have pardoned Thomas Cyrilo on various occasion and they have even gone as far as giving him the position in the government so as he can disband the NAS National Salvation Front and so that peace might reign in the Greater Equatoria Region.
